WebbHermit crabs line up in a vacancy chain to swap shells. This behavior is called a vacancy chain. “It’s similar to the way people try to move into new housing on the same day,” says scientist Randi Rotjan. WebbHermit crabs are unlike other crabs because their abdomen is not covered by an exoskeleton, but is soft and delicate. To overcome this problem, they use discarded snail shells for protection.
